You already have the tools you need to lead the life you want. I’m here to provide you with a safe and comfortable space to feel your emotions without fear of judgement, so that you can freely use those tools. I will sit with you, support you, and, if needed, guide you, but you are in the driver’s seat of your life and in our sessions. A combination of compassion, curiosity, creativity and humor guides my work with my clients. Therapy is a collaborative process, which means we will work together to decide what would be the most effective way to achieve your goals for therapy.

I have worked with children, adolescents, adults, families and groups who have come to therapy with issues ranging from anxiety, trauma, depression and addiction, to anger, sexual offenses, grief, and family conflict.

We may be an especially good fit if you have experienced difficulties with your religion or spirituality, especially if you were raised within a rigid belief system.

A little about me

I was born and raised in El Paso, Texas, and I went to the University of Arizona and received a Bachelors of Arts in Middle East and North African Studies. I’ve been in Austin ever since (and love it here). I received my Masters of Arts in Clinical Mental Health Counseling at Texas State University. I am fiercely committed to advocating for and working with individuals with marginalized identities within and outside of the therapy room.

When I’m not working, I enjoy making music (I play several instruments), reading (mostly fantasy), socializing (I love a good coffee/tea hang), walking (especially when it’s not summer), and listening to podcasts.
